Congratulations to Ashlyn Duplessis who represented Narragansett today at the "Meet of Champions". Ashlyn finished the season setting a Narragansett girls high jump record. Ashlyn beat the long standing record of 5'0" by jumping 5'2", to claim the new title as best girls high jumper in school history!
Congratulations to Ashlyn!

Congratulations goes out today to NRHS Robotics students!
NRHS Teams competed today at Oakmont, against 32 robots and 10 schools. Nate Longmuir, Derek Plummer, Phoenix Drowne, Brent Nystrom, and Jake wise were tournament champions!
Aiden Bancroft, Cody LeBlanc, Collin Smith, and Kaeden McCullough finished second. Hunter Barlow and Jake Pervier won the Judges' award for exceptional single robot performance.

Narragansett Signing day! Six Narragansett student athletes were recognized today as they prepare to play sports at the collegiate level. Students that were honored are:
Bryce Matuszewski- Worcester. St (Football), Jason Baxter-Western NE (Football), Danielle Forth- Fitchburg St (Softball), Kayla Desrosiers-UMass (Cheerleading), Lakoda Drowne-MCLA (Soccer & Baseball), Ashley Kilbury- Westfield St (Soccer)
